Costume designers dress actors for "coverage" (wide shots) and "intimates" (close ups). experts know that for casual wear, you only need one "hero piece" (a jacket or shoes) that looks accurate from 10 feet away. The rest can be budget-friendly basics.

The rise of social media has further amplified the impact of fashion in HD movies. Plat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ter have created a space for fans to share and discuss their favorite fashion moments from movies. The proliferation of influencer culture has also led to the creation of "fashion challenge" trends, where fans emulate on-screen fashion styles. For example, the #RevengeBodyChallenge, inspired by the TV series "Revenge" (2011-2015), encouraged fans to share their own workout and fashion transformations.
